Apple is undergoing a significant shift in its artificial intelligence strategy, according to reports by tech journalist Mark Gurman. In his latest newsletter, Power On, Gurman reveals that the company is preparing to update its virtual assistant, Siri, with two new versions aimed at enhancing user interaction and capabilities.

One of the upcoming Siri models is expected to feature an integrated chatbot, offering more conversational and flexible communication. This development indicates Apple’s efforts to improve Siri’s responsiveness and functionality, potentially competing more directly with other advanced AI assistants. Details on the specific features or release timelines have not been officially confirmed, but these updates suggest a renewed focus on AI innovation within the company.

The planned changes are part of broader efforts at Apple to strengthen its position in the rapidly evolving AI landscape. As the industry sees increasing competition from various tech giants, Apple appears to be investing in more sophisticated and user-friendly AI tools to enhance its ecosystem. Further official details are awaited as Apple continues to develop these upgrades to Siri.
